App Fabric Visual Studio 2013问题

我已经升级了我的解决方案以使用VS2013。 一切都很好。

然而,它似乎是初始化AppFabric的一个问题,它似乎挂在线上:

new DataCacheFactory(); 

完全相同的代码在VS2010中工作正常,所以它完全抛弃了我!

你可以使用Debug Diagnostic 2.0工具( http://www.microsoft.com/en-us/download/details.aspx?id=40336 )在客户端应用程序处于HUNG状态时挂起它。只需双击.dmp文件分析转储文件,看看在尝试创建DataCacheFactory时挂起的线程的callstack?

这样可以了解线程目前所处的位置,并有助于找出问题的原因。

要收集进程的挂起转储,您只需安装该工具并打开该工具,然后单击“规则向导”上的“取消”,然后转到“进程”选项卡,找到您的客户端进程,然后选择“ 创建完全用户转储”。